AR Foundation增強現實開發實戰(ARKit版)
汪祥春
買這商品的人也買了...
-
$520$411 -
$520$411 -
$357$339 -
$403設計原本 (評注版)
-
$534$507 -
$708$673 -
$654$621 -
$539$512 -
$594$564 -
$539$512 -
$1,950$1,853 -
$533$506 -
$479$455 -
$779$740 -
$630$498 -
$490$417 -
$708$673 -
$594$564 -
$750$593 -
$779$740 -
$708$673 -
$800$600 -
$352AI Agent:AI的下一個風口
-
$250軟件開發的藝術
-
$720$562
相關主題
商品描述
本書基於AR Foundation框架,採用URP渲染管線,講述利用ARKit進行iOS平臺的AR應用開發,從AR技術概念、原理、理論脈絡到各功能技術點、AR Quick Look、設計原則、性能優化,對ARKit應用開發中涉及的技術進行了全方位的講述,用語通俗易懂,闡述深入淺出。 本書共分三部分:第一部分為基礎篇,包括第1章至第3章,從最基礎的增強現實概念入手,通過一個實例闡述了AR應用開發從軟硬件準備、開發環境搭建、工程設置、發布部署全流程,探討了AR Foundation框架的技術基礎、常用組件,並著重探索了ARKit功能特性和運動跟蹤原理;第二部分為功能技術篇,包括第4章至第13章,對ARKit功能特性進行了全方位的詳細探索討論,從平面檢測、2D圖像和3D物體檢測、人臉檢測到持久化存儲與共享、光影特效、人體動捕等,全方位地進行了技術剖析、講解、演示,並對AR場景管理、圖像信息處理、3D文字聲頻視頻、AR Quick Look等實用功能進行了闡述和使用操作講解;第三部分為高級篇,包括第14章至第15章,主要闡述了AR應用設計、性能優化相關主題,著力提升開發人員在AR應用開發時的實際應用能力和整體把握能力。 本書結構清晰、循序漸進、深淺兼顧,實例豐富,每個技術點都有案例,特別註重對技術原理和實際運用的講述,提供實際工程實踐解決思路和方案。 本書適合AR初學者、Unity開發人員、程序員、科研人員,也可以作為高校、大專院校相關專業師生的學慣用書,以及培訓學校的培訓教材。
目錄大綱
基礎篇
第1章AR開發入門
1.1 擴增實境技術概述
1.1.1 AR概念
1.1.2 AR技術應用
1.2 AR技術原理
1.2.1 感測器資料
1.2.2 前端里程計
1.2.3 後端優化
1.2.4 回環檢測
1.2.5 建圖
1.3 AR Foundation概述
1.3.1 AR Foundation與ARKit
1.3.2 AR Foundation支援的功能
1.3.3 AR Foundation功能概述
1.3.4 AR Foundation體系架構概述
1.3.5 基本術語
1.4 支援的設備
1.5 開發環境準備
1.5.1 所需硬體與軟體
1.5.2 軟體安裝
1.6 ARKit初體驗
1.6.1 工程創建
1.6.2 工具包導入
1.6.3 工程設定
1.6.4 環境建置
1.6.5 代碼編寫
1.6.6 發布Xcode工程
1.6.7 調試運行
1.7 Unity XR模擬工具
1.8 ARKit會話錄製與重播
1.9 其他模擬器
第2章AR Foundation基礎
2.1 AR Foundation體系架構
2.1.1 AR子系統概念
2.1.2 AR子系統使用
2.1.3追蹤子系統
2.2 AR Session和XR Origin
2.2.1 AR Session
2.2.2 XR Origin
2.3 可追蹤物件
2.3.1 可追蹤物件管理器
2.3.2 可追蹤物件事件
2.3.3 管理可追蹤對象
2.4 會話管理
第33章ARKit功能特性與開發基礎
3.1 ARKit概述及主要功能
3.1.1 ARKit功能
3.1.2 ARKit三大基礎能力
3.1.3 ARKit的不足
3.2 運動追蹤原理
3.2.1 ARKit座標系
3.2.2 ARKit運動分類
3.2 .3 ARKit運動追蹤
3.2.4 ARKit使用運動追蹤的注意事項
3.3 設備可用性檢查
3.4 AR會話生命週期管理與追蹤品質
3.5 基於地理位置的AR
3.5.1 技術基礎
3.5.2 實務
…
功能技術篇
高級篇